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Boston College
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Boston College?
Actualmente hay 2866 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Boston College, MA con precios que van desde $960 hasta $14,300. También hay 3875 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Boston College que van desde $1,025 hasta $26,000.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Boston College?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Boston College oscilan entre $1,025 hasta $26,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$5,339.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Boston College?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Boston College oscilan entre $1,300 hasta $12,600,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,260 hasta $12,600.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,110 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$1,125.
